I got under NewsBusters’ skin again. I am labeled a Lefty Blogger

April 19, 2014 By Egberto Willies

Sorry, there was a YouTube error.

NewsBusters

I guess NewsBusters must be periodically monitoring my blogs. First they picked up my story about  Fox News being a clear and present danger.Then they picked up my story stating that Syria was not the war to fight but instead with much that ills our democracy. This week they decided to tackle my article about bloggers becoming the real news media.

Daily Kos: Lefty Bloggers Are the Antidote to Conservative-Enabling Old Media

Liberals often complain about the mainstream media’s unwillingness to state that many right-wing talking points are (supposedly) bogus and even bizarre. One such liberal, media critic Eric Alterman, wrote last year that “[o]ver and over, no matter what the issue—no matter how outlandish, illogical, or simply untrue the conservative argument has been—journalists create a sense of false equivalence between positions that rest on data and logic and those that don’t.”

This past Sunday, Daily Kos featured writer Egberto Willies blasted the MSM for failing to expose alleged GOP lies about Obamacare and other health-care topics. Willies declared that the media’s overall poor performance has brought about “an uninformed populace and a corrupted politics,” but added that the good news is that truth-telling left-wing bloggers are riding to the rescue.

NewsBusters love to read articles by Liberals. But are they listening?

I applaud NewsBusters for its continuous pursuit of Liberals. One hopes they are reading and digesting the good liberal information they are amassing.

About Egberto Willies

Egberto Willies is a political activist, author, political blogger, radio show host, business owner, software developer, web designer, and mechanical engineer in Kingwood, TX. He is an ardent Liberal that believes tolerance is essential. His favorite phrase is “political involvement should be a requirement for citizenship”. Willies is currently a contributing editor to DailyKos, OpEdNews, and several other Progressive sites. He was a frequent contributor to HuffPost Live. He won the 2nd CNN iReport Spirit Award and was the Pundit of the Week.
